University of Lumière Lyon 2

Founded in 1973, the University of Lumière Lyon 2 has always had an ambitious and challenging perspective of higher education and research. Their values of humanity, solidarity, commitment, inclusion, democracy and social responsibility make it a unique university.

As a founding member of the Community of universities and institutions (ComUE) of the Lyon-Saint-Étienne academic site, the University hosts more than 27,000 students, from undergraduate to doctoral level, spread over two campuses and two sites.

The University of Lumière Lyon 2  offers courses in 13 educational units, organised into four main areas:

  • Arts, Literature, Languages;
  • Law, Economics, Management;
  • Humanities and Social Sciences;
  • Sciences, Technology, Health.

Recognised for the richness of its humanities and social sciences fields of study, the University of Lumière Lyon 2 carries out high level research in each of its areas of expertise. Attentive to major contemporary issues – gender, education, work, urban environment, disability – the university actively contributes to social progress through its research programmes and its numerous knowledge-sharing initiatives.
